Time to bundle up and get your winter boots ready. The Coldest Night of the Year fundraiser is happening on Saturday.
The event features a choice of a two- or five-kilometre walk to support those experiencing homelessness.
The goal is to raise $90,000 for Outflow, a local charity dedicated to helping the homeless.
The event started in 2011 and has now spread to more than 200 communities across Canada.
The walk begins at 4 p.m. at Market Square in uptown Saint John.
Participants are advised to dress warmly if considering taking part in the community walk.
